1 Java TM API for XML Processing 1.1 James Duncan Davidson Jason Hunter Slide 1
2 JAXP 1.1? Java Community Process initiative JSR ? Feature list:? SAX2.0.? SAX 2 extensions.? DOM Level 2 Core interfaces.? XSLT 1.0? Improved mechanism for factory lookup. Slide 2
3 JAXP 1.1 Expert Group Allaire Apache Software Foundation BEA Systems Inc Cromwell Media Fujitsu Limited IBM Informix Inso Corporation Jason Hunter Lutris Technologies Persistance Software, Inc POET Software Sun Microsystems Slide 3
4 JAXP: Processing APIs for Java User Application JAXP Interfaces Reference Impl Other Impl Slide 4
5 JAXP Description? A lightweight API for parsing XML Documents? Allows for plugable parsers? API for transformation, referred to as TrAX.? Allows for plugable XSLT engines.? Allows processing of XML using:? Callback Driven (SAX)? Tree Based (DOM)? XSL Transformation. Slide 5
6 SAX2.0 API? Simple API for XML? Accesses Documents Serially? Fast and Lightweight? Harder to Program? Sequential Access Only? Supports Namespaces? Org.xml.sax? Org.xml.sax.ext Slide 6
7 SAX 2.0 (Contd) Input Events XML Document Parser Provided Handler Slide 7
8 SAX used via JAXP import java.xml.parsers.* import org.xml.sax.* SAXParserFactory factory = SAXParserFactory.newInstance(); factory.setvalidating(true); SAXParser parser = factory.newsaxparser(); parser.parse(" handler); // can also parse InputStreams, Files, and // SAX input sources. Slide 8
9 SAX ContentHandler import org.xml.sax.* public class MyHandler implements ContentHandler { public void startdocument() throws SAXException { // start processing here. Could store it in a // stack and build your own tree representation // This is the first method invoked } public void enddocument() throws SAXException { // This is the last method invoked on the // handler } public void characters(char[] ch, int start, int end) throws SAXException { } } Slide 9
10 DOM Level 2? Document Object Model? Access XML document via a tree structure? Composed of element nodes and text nodes? Can "walk" the tree back and forth? Larger memory requirements? org.w3c.dom.* Slide 10
11 DOM Level 2 (Contd) Input Creates Tree XML Document Parser Slide 11
12 DOM used via JAXP import java.xml.parsers.* import org.w3c.dom.* DocumentBuilderFactory factory = DocumentBuilderFactory.newInstance(); factory.setvalidating(true); DocumentBuilder builder = factory.newdocumentbuilder(); Document doc = builder.parse(" // can also parse InputStreams, Files, and // SAX input sources. Slide 12
13 XSLT 1.0? XSL Transformations.? Syntax and semantics for transforming xml documents into other xml documents or any other format.? Expressed as a well-formed xml document.? Recommended Processing Instruction to apply to an xml document? <?xml-stylesheet href="mystyle.css" type="text/css"?> Slide 13
14 XSLT 1.0 (Contd) XML Document Input XSLT Processor Result Resulting XML Document XSL Stylesheet Slide 14
15 XSLT APIs in JAXP (contd)? javax.xml.transform? Defines basic set of interfaces for XSLT processors.? Defines TransformerFactory and Transformer abstract classes that all processors implement.? Defines Templates, Source and Result interfaces.? Templates represent processed transformation instructions. Slide 15
16 XSLT used via JAXP import java.xml.transform.*; Transformer transformer; TransformerFactory factory = TransformerFactory.newInstance(); try { // Create a transformer for a particular stylesheet. transformer = factory.newtransformer( new StreamSource(stylesheet)); // Transform the source xml to System.out. transformer.transform(new StreamSource(sourceId), new StreamResult(System.out)); } catch (Exception e) { // handle error } Slide 16
17 Plugability? Factory lookup is accomplished by? System property? javax.xml.parsers.saxparserfactory? javax.xml.parsers.documentbuilderfactory? javax.xml.transform.transformerfactory? $JAVA_HOME/lib/jaxp.properties file? Jar Services API? META-INF/services/javax.xml.parsers.XXXFactory? Reference Default Slide 17
18 Changing Properties Command Line: java -Djavax.xml.parsers.SAXParserFactory=MyParserFactory MyClass In Code: System.setProperty( "javax.xml.parsers.saxparserfactory", "foo.bar.myparserfactory"); System.setProperty( "javax.xml.parsers.documentbuilderfactory","foo.bar.mydocu mentbuilder"); Slide 18
19 Reference Implementation? Parser and XSLT Engine based on ASF Code? Apache Crimson for XML Parsing? Apache Xalan for XSLT Processing Slide 19
